Querying RSS and Atom feeds

This demo project runs Trustfall queries over the feeds of PCGamer and Wired magazines.

It downloads the feed contents as XML data files, then parses those files and runs Trustfall queries on them.

Example: Find articles containing game reviews in PCGamer

Query: (link)

{
    Feed {
        title {
            content @filter(op: "has_substring", value: ["$feed"])
        }

        entry_: entries {
            title_: title {
                content @filter(op: "regex", value: ["$title_pattern"])
                        @output
            }

            links {
                link: href @output
            }

            content {
                body @output
            }
        }
    }
}

with arguments { "feed": "PCGamer" }.

To run it:

$ cargo run --example feeds query ./examples/feeds/example_queries/game_reviews.ron

Example: Extract all links and titles as a list from each feed

Query: (link)

{
    Feed {
        id @output
        feed_type @output

        title_: title {
            content @output
            content_type @output
        }

        entries @fold {
            title {
                entry_title: content @output
            }
            links {
                entry_link: href @output
            }
        }
    }
}

To run it:

$ cargo run --example feeds query ./examples/feeds/example_queries/feed_links.ron
